EP Wealth Advisors LLC Makes New $36.58 Million Investment in O’Reilly Automotive, Inc. $ORLY

EP Wealth Advisors LLC bought a new stake in shares of O’Reilly Automotive, Inc. (NASDAQ:ORLYFree Report) in the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und bought 397,258 shares of the specialty retailer’s stock, valued at approximately $36,584,000.

Insider Activity

In related news, Director Maria Sastre sold 2,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Wednesday, August 12th. The shares were sold at an average price of $91.85, for a total value of $183,700.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the director directly owned 14,970 shares in the company, valued at approximately $1,374,994.50. The trade was a 11.79%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through the SEC website. Also, Director Thomas Hendrickson sold 1,200 shares of the stock in a transaction on Friday, May 29th. The shares were sold at an average price of $88.32, for a total value of $105,984.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the director directly owned 19,675 shares in the company, valued at approximately $1,737,696. This represents a 5.75% decrease in their position. The SEC filing for this sale provides additional information. In the last quarter, insiders have sold 6,200 shares of company stock worth $568,684. 0.77%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

O’Reilly Automotive Trading Up 0.0%

ORLY stock opened at $89.11 on Friday. The company’s 50 day moving average is $88.91 and its 200 day moving average is $91.07. The stock has a market cap of $72.09 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 28.38,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.95 and a beta of 0.51. O’Reilly Automotive, Inc. has a 1-year low of $82.59 and a 1-year high of $108.71.

O’Reilly Automotive (NASDAQ:ORLYG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Wednesday, July 29th. The specialty retailer reported $0.86 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, meeting the consensus estimate of $0.86. O’Reilly Automotive had a net margin of 14.27% and a negative return on equity of 232.45%. The business had revenue of $4.89 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$4.86 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$0.78 earnings per share. O’Reilly Automotive’s revenue for the quarter was up 8.1% on a year-over-year basis. O’Reilly Automotive has set its FY 2026 guidance at 3.200-3.300 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ts forecast that O’Reilly Automotive, Inc. will post 3.27 EPS for the current fiscal year.

O’Reilly Automotive Profile

(Free Report)

O’Reilly Automotive, Inc is a leading retailer and distributor in the automotive aftermarket, supplying parts, tools, supplies and accessories for both professional service providers and do‑it‑yourself (DIY) customers. The company’s product assortment covers replacement parts, maintenance items, performance parts, collision components and shop equipment, complemented by diagnostic tools, batteries, chemicals and consumables. O’Reilly serves customers through company-operated retail stores, commercial sales programs for repair shops and maintenance fleets, and digital channels that support parts lookup, ordering and fulfillment.

The company operates a broad supply chain that includes regional distribution centers to support rapid replenishment of store inventory and commercial deliveries.
